Property Details for 56 Loch St, Derby

56 Loch St, Derby is a 1 bedroom, 1 bathroom House and was built in 1962. The property has a land size of 2027m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in May 2024.

Last Listing description (September 2024)

In exceptional town center location , this multi-unit R30/50 site offers a prime opportunity. Situated conveniently close to all shops and amenities, this centrally positioned block spans 2020m2 and possesses versatile mixed-use zoning. With the flexibility of both commercial / retail and residential utilization permitted under its town zoning, the potential for development is entirely at your discretion. Positioned on the main street, facing the Derby Post Office the property's outstanding location further enhances its allure. Offering versatility and ample space in a central locale bursting with potential, this investment opportunity is not one to overlook!. Buildings have sustained termite attack / have asbestos materials in place. previously used as a church meeting room.

About Derby 6728

The size of Derby is approximately 162.4 square kilometres. It has 5 parks covering nearly 0.4% of total area. The population of Derby in 2016 was 3511 people. By 2021 the population was 3222 showing a population decline of 8.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Derby is 20-29 years. Households in Derby are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Derby work in a community and personal service occupation.In 2021, 31.10% of the homes in Derby were owner-occupied compared with 27.10% in 2016.

Derby has 1,830 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Derby have seen a 164.08% increase in median value, while Units have seen a -5.53% decrease. As at 31 December 2025:

  • The median value for Houses in Derby is $319,650 while the median value for Units is $267,058.
  • Houses have a median rent of $500 while Units have a median rent of $393.
